Key Summary
The Master of Speech and Language Pathology is designed to prepare students to support individuals with communication and swallowing difficulties. The program combines practical training with theoretical knowledge, ensuring students develop skills in assessment, diagnosis, and intervention across a range of settings. Coursework covers areas like speech, language, fluency, voice, and cognitive-communication, giving students a well-rounded foundation to work with diverse populations such as children, adults, and the elderly.
Alongside the coursework, students gain hands-on experience through supervised clinical placements. This real-world practice helps build confidence and competence, preparing graduates to enter the workforce with a strong skill set. The program emphasizes evidence-based approaches and encourages ongoing professional development, aiming to turn students into effective, compassionate speech-language pathologists who can make a difference in people's lives.
